House Journal: Page 595: Wednesday, March 10, 1999

Fifty-ninth Calendar Day - Thirty-sixth Session Day

Hall of the House of Representatives
Des Moines, Iowa, Wednesday, March 10, 1999
The House met pursuant to adjournment at 8:50 a.m., Speaker 
Corbett in the chair.
Prayer was offered by Father Gerald Condon, pastor of St. 
Patrick's Catholic Church, Hampton. 
The Journal of Tuesday, March 9, 1999 was approved.
INTRODUCTION OF BILLS
House File 574, by committee on local government, a bill for an 
act allowing certain school district bond issues to be issued jointly by 
two or more school districts.
Read first time and placed on the calendar.
House File 575, by Heaton, a bill for an act relating to state 
billings for and cost settlement with counties involving mental health 
and mental retardation services.
Read first time and referred to committee on local government.
House File 576, by Dotzler, a bill for an act relating to wage level 
requirements applicable to employer recipients of state agency 
economic development financial assistance.
Read first time and referred to committee on economic 
development.
House File 577, by Siegrist, a bill for an act creating the criminal 
offense of assault on a sports official and providing a penalty.
Read first time and referred to committee on judiciary.
